Revised and expended second edition, in unclipped dust jacket. From the jacket: "Professor Lanczo's book is not a textbook on advanced mechanics. Its purpose is to formulate and explain the fundamental concepts of this exact science which started with the work of Galileo and led to the achievements of modern relativity theory and quantum theory." Slight fading to jacket, with darkening along the spine and upper edge. Black boards, slight darkening along top edge of the text and offsetting to endpapers. xxv, 367pp.
